What does CFS mean in warehousing?

In warehousing, CFS stands for Container Freight Station, which is a facility where cargo is consolidated, deconsolidated, and prepared for shipment or delivery. For warehouse workers, understanding CFS operations involves knowledge of cargo handling, documentation, and safety procedures within these facilities.

What are CFS Warehouse jobs?

CFS Warehouse jobs involve working in a Container Freight Station (CFS), where cargo is consolidated, deconsolidated, stored, and transferred between different transportation modes. Employees in these roles may handle tasks such as receiving shipments, inventory management, order picking, packing, and preparing freight for import or export. These positions are crucial for the smooth flow of goods in logistics and international trade, ensuring shipments are processed efficiently and in compliance with regulations.

Position Overview:

The CFS Warehouse Manager is responsible for the end-to-end management of a Container Freight Station (CFS) supporting ocean liner import and export cargo operations. The role ensures safe, secure, efficient, and compliant warehouse execution across cargo receiving, container stripping and stuffing, consolidation/deconsolidation, storage, dispatch, and inventory control.

This position requires strong operational knowledge of ocean container shipping, strict warehouse discipline, and compliance leadership, including implementation and enforcement of C-TPAT security controls, In-Bond cargo procedures, and Dangerous Goods (DG/HAZMAT) handling and segregation standards. The CFS Warehouse Manager ensures the facility meets regulatory, customer, and internal control requirements while supporting vessel cut-offs, container turnaround, and service reliability.


Key Responsibilities:


CFS Warehouse Operations Management

  • Manage day-to-day CFS warehouse operations including cargo receiving and dispatch, container stripping and stuffing, cargo consolidation/deconsolidation, staging, storage, and loading/unloading activities.
  • Plan labor, equipment, and warehouse space to meet vessel schedules, customer delivery windows, and throughput targets.
  • Ensure workflows minimize congestion, cargo dwell time, re-handling, and cargo damage.

Ocean Container Handling & CFS Execution

  • Coordinate container gate-in/gate-out activities and ensure proper condition inspections and seal verification.
  • Oversee stuffing and stripping activities according to shipping instructions and load plans.
  • Ensure compliance with vessel cut-offs, terminal receiving windows, and container return timelines.
  • Maintain accurate reconciliation of FCL, LCL, bonded, and transshipment cargo movements.

In-Bond Cargo Control

  • Manage In-Bond cargo operations in compliance with customs and border agency requirements.
  • Ensure segregation and controlled movement of bonded cargo with accurate tracking and audit trails.
  • Coordinate inspections, holds, and cargo releases with customs brokers and authorities.
  • Maintain accurate documentation and custody controls for bonded warehouse operations.

Dangerous Goods (DG/HAZMAT) Handling

  • Ensure safe handling and storage of DG/HAZMAT cargo in accordance with IMDG Code, local regulations, and company SOPs.
  • Verify proper labeling, segregation, and storage of dangerous cargo.
  • Maintain DG declarations, SDS/MSDS documentation, and emergency response procedures.
  • Train warehouse staff on DG handling, spill response, and escalation procedures.

Security, C-TPAT Compliance & Loss Prevention

  • Implement and enforce C-TPAT security procedures and physical security controls.
  • Monitor access control, visitor management, CCTV systems, and cargo security measures.
  • Conduct regular security inspections and ensure corrective actions are completed.
  • Support C-TPAT validations and compliance audits.

Inventory Management & Cargo Accountability

  • Maintain accurate cargo inventory, receiving verification, and location tracking.
  • Conduct cycle counts and investigates cargo discrepancies, shortages, or damages.
  • Ensure cargo segregation by customer, voyage, commodity, DG status, and bonded status.
  • Maintain full accountability of warehouse cargo movements and records.

Documentation & System Control

  • Ensure accurate preparation and retention of warehouse receipts, tally sheets, stuffing/stripping reports, EIRs, and delivery records.
  • Maintain alignment between physical cargo and warehouse system records.
  • Report cargo discrepancies, seal issues, and DG irregularities to management promptly.

Staff Leadership, Training & Performance Management

  • Supervise warehouse supervisors, tally clerks, forklift operators, and warehouse staff.
  • Conduct operational briefings and safety toolbox talks.
  • Ensure staff compliance with SOPs, security procedures, DG requirements, and In-Bond controls.
  • Support performance management, coaching, and disciplinary processes.

Equipment, Facility & Maintenance Oversight

  • Oversee safe operation and maintenance of forklifts, pallet jacks, ramps, scanners, and warehouse equipment.
  • Ensure warehouse housekeeping, fire safety compliance, signage, and restricted access controls are maintained.
  • Monitor preventive maintenance schedules and facility readiness.

Stakeholder Coordination

  • Coordinate daily with traffic teams, terminals, trucking providers, freight forwarders, customs brokers, and border agencies.
  • Manage escalations related to cargo delays, inspections, and operational disruptions.
  • Support customs inspections and enforcement visits.

KPI Reporting & Cost Control

  • Track warehouse KPIs including throughput, cargo dwell time, inventory accuracy, DG compliance, and container turnaround.
  • Monitor labor productivity and overtime costs.
  • Support operational billing inputs where applicable.
